Output 6fbf8d47f245f22a80be2bbff56ecf73e22296fd9b6c7ac05ea7b74df8fa751a:94

value
10224146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657c31661a82a1d4a5084c42ca6c517403a878c1 OP_EQUAL
address
3AwcwznMkMdzwSxjdWEAbWbWG4zWPMTm4S
transaction
6fbf8d47f245f22a80be2bbff56ecf73e22296fd9b6c7ac05ea7b74df8fa751a
confirmations
370583
spent
true